      Goal

      Hardcoding TLS configuration creates a security vulnerability because it does not align with our evolving, centrally managed security policy for Post-Quantum Cryptography (PQC) readiness. It is necessary that TLS configurations throughout OpenShift & layered products are configured centrally

      We need to ensure OpenShift components use the correct TLS version and cipher suites to prepare for the pending PQC-readiness.

      This is a release blocker for OpenShift 4.22 required by OCP Program.
